Mak (麥) is an English transliteration of the Chinese, (Pinyin: mài), based on its Cantonese pronunciation. The literal meaning of the surname is wheat or barley.

Because there are different ways to approximate its pronunciation, the surname mài can be Anglicized with different spellings. Mack, Mark, Mai, and Mac are transliterations of the same Chinese surname.

Mak is also a Dutch surname. There were two families of Maks originating in The Netherlands. One was a family of sail makers, the other a family of contractors (or brick layers).
